Hướng dẫn html to text laravel - html để văn bản laravel

Trong dự án, các tài nguyên như ảnh, các file css, javascript, font... được đặt trong thư mục public, để tổ chức tốt hơn chúng ta sẽ tạo ra các thư mục css, js, font chứa các loại file tương ứng. Khi tham chiếu đến các tài nguyên chúng ta có thể sử dụng ngôn ngữ HTML tiêu chuẩn hoặc có một tùy chọn nữa là sử dụng mã giả của gói Laravel HTML, ví dụ:



{!! HTML::image['images/logo.png', 'All Laravel Logo] !!}

Cài đặt gói Laravel HTML package

Đến thư mục gốc của dự án và sử dụng lệnh composer require để cài đặt gói Laravel HTML [tên chính xác là LaravelCollective]. Ở các phiên bản Laravel 4.x gói này được cài đặt sẵn trong Laravel nhưng đến phiên bản Laravel 5.x gói này bị loại bỏ, muốn sử dụng phải cài đặt thêm.

c:\xampp\htdocs\laravel-test>composer require laravelcollective/html
Using version ^5.4 for laravelcollective/html
./composer.json has been updated
Loading composer repositories with package information
Updating dependencies [including require-dev]
Package operations: 1 install, 0 updates, 0 removals
  - Installing laravelcollective/html [v5.4.1]: Downloading [100%]
Writing lock file
Generating autoload files
> Illuminate\Foundation\ComposerScripts::postUpdate
> php artisan optimize
Generating optimized class loader
The compiled services file has been removed.

Tiếp theo chúng ta sẽ thêm gói này vào các cấu hình của Laravel, mở file config/app.php thêm dòng dưới đây vào phần providers và aliases.

'providers' => [

        /*
         * Laravel Framework Service Providers...
         */
        ...
        Collective\Html\HtmlServiceProvider::class,
],
'aliases' => [
        ...
        'Form'      => Collective\Html\FormFacade::class,
        'Html'      => Collective\Html\HtmlFacade::class,
],

Ok, phần cài đặt gói LaravelCollective đã được cài đặt ## Chèn ảnh, css, javascript vào blade qua Laravel HTML

Cú pháp để chèn ảnh



{!! HTML::image['images/logo.png', 'All Laravel Logo'] !!}

Cú pháp chèn file css



{!! HTML::style['css/app.min.css'] !!}

Cú pháp chèn file javascript



{!! HTML::script['javascript/jquery-1.10.1.min.js'] !!}

Xây dựng form nhập liệu bằng Laravel HTML

Chúng ta xem một form dạng HTML


   />
      

      
         Địa chỉ email
         

Bài Viết Liên Quan

Chủ Đề